One of the problems with NetBSD current (and before) for the Duo 
models is that External SCSI devices aren't supported because 
the Duo has two SCSI busses.   I was reading through the MkLinux 
pages today and found Apple's solution for this problem:

(from http://www.mklinux.apple.com/MkLCurrent/relnotes.html)

SCSI devices

For systems that have two SCSI busses (e.g., Power Macintosh 8100s), 
the two SCSI ID maps are logically merged into one. Devices sharing 
the same ID, but sitting on separate busses, are not supported. Only 
the device on the external bus will be accessible in such a case. 
Shadow drives are not supported.
